I would say it is highly unlikely someone will release these nights anytime soon. Of course if someone else also has individual nights they might have the same problem as you and then it is a matter of who sits it out longer. That's probably the main reason we see nights released just before the cancelation deadline. But I also noticed that some reward nights don't go back to inventory, even if released long before the deadline. Definitely use Hotel Hustle or some other method to monitor the nights you are missing.

On our recent trip to Bora Bora I noticed that there are quite a lot of cheap looking hotels and BnBs right next to or very close to the Moana. For the nights you cannot get, you could easily move there if hotel hopping is an option for you on your honeymoon. The Sofitel is also a cheaper option that looked nice and is quite close to the Moana.

I have never done it between Moana and Thalasso, but as an experienced hotel hopper I think it is no problem at all if you go back to the same hotel. You just leave all your luggage in storage at the Moana and take only one piece of hand luggage to the Thalasso. The main hassle is packing your bags and checking out of the Moana for the night, everything else is easy. I'm sure lots of people do this.

Free Cert Nights / CC Cert Nights, whilst necessarily coming out of the award pool, are not bookable from the complete award night allocation.

So the fact award night is available for a particular night does not mean nightt can be used /booked with a cert
